Other Ways to Apply Copper Sulfate

  1. By Spraying Solution on Water Surface: You dissolve the minimum required dose of in water and spray the solution evenly over the pond or lake.
  2. By Broadcasting: Dry Copper Sulfate can be distributed on the water surface by a properly equipped boat.

How do you administer copper sulfate?

Application by Spraying Solution on Water Surface: Dissolve the minimum required dose of Copper Sulfate in water and spray the solution uniformly over the body of water. When spraying a solution of copper sulfate, mix copper sulfate in sufficient water to thoroughly spray the water surface.

What are the risks of using copper sulphate?

Copper sulfate can cause severe eye irritation. Eating large amounts of copper sulfate can lead to nausea, vomiting, and damage to body tissues, blood cells, the liver, and kidneys. With extreme exposures, shock and death can occur. Copper sulfate affects animals in a similar way.

What is the optimum alkalinity range of the water being treated when using copper sulfate for algae control?

But research has shown that 5.4 pounds of copper sulfate per acre of lake surface is sufficient to control problem-causing blue-green algae in waters with high alkalinity — alkalinity greater than 40 milligrams per liter (mg/L) as calcium carbonate (CaCO3).

Is copper sulfate an irritant?

Health Hazards Copper sulfate is a severe eye irritant and can cause substantial damage to the eyes. If inhaled, the dust can cause respiratory irritation. Copper sulfate is not a known carcinogen.

How do you separate copper sulfate from water?

Evaporation is used to separate a soluble solid from a liquid. For example, copper sulfate is soluble in water – its crystals dissolve in water to form copper sulfate solution. During evaporation, the water evaporates away leaving solid copper sulfate crystals behind.
